Symptom Chart - External Controls, Column Shift

Symptom Chart - External Controls, Column Shift

Condition Possible Sources Action
  • The brake shift interlock system does not release/lock correctly
  • Circuitry
  • Fuse(s):
    • Smart junction box (SJB) 5 (10A)
    • Power distribution box (PDB) 31 (15A)
  • Brake shift interlock actuator (BSIA)
  • Brake pedal position (BPP) switch
  • The shift control is out of correct gear relationship
  • Selector lever cable and bracket
  • Selector lever indicator
  • Shift control linkage
  • Transmission range (TR) indicator does not correspond to the gear
  • Selector lever cable bracket
  • TIGHTEN bolts holding the selector lever cable bracket.
 
  • EPRNDL malfunction
 
  • Selector lever cable loose in the transmission retainer bracket
  • VERIFY cable is fully seated in the transmission bracket.
 
  • Shift linkage
 
  • Clip securing the selector lever cable to the steering column bracket
  • INSTALL clip correctly.
  • Transmission range indicator lamp does not illuminate
  • EPRNDL
  • Circuitry
  • The transmission control (TC) switch does not operate correctly
  • TC switch
  • TC switch not cycled during self-test
  • Transmission control module (TCM)
  • Circuitry
  • The transmission control indicator lamp (TCIL) is not operating correctly
  • Bulb
  • Instrument cluster (IC)
  • TCM
  • Water enters inside the vehicle
  • Cable assembly grommet
  • SECURE grommet to floor panel.
 
  • Torn cable assembly grommet
  • INSTALL a new selector lever cable.
  • Excessive shift effort
  • Selector lever cable
  • INSTALL a new selector lever cable.
 
  • Cable bracket
  • ADJUST cable. TIGHTEN cable bracket screws.
  • Selector lever will not shift
  • Selector lever cable
  • INSTALL a new selector lever cable.
 
  • Column bracket clip
  • INSTALL a new bracket clip.
 
  • Broken selector lever cable
  • INSTALL a new selector lever cable.
